Well i had an engineer round today for another problem but i did ask about the press red on my V+ box and why it does not work on there but does on the Samsung box, and he said because on the Samsung it is version 1 software and the V+ is version 2 software which does not work with the red button at the moment but they are working on it

Hi Jo!
Looks like you have the Red Button not fully functioning on V+ or your Multiroom, so if you call up again, please say to them you have called up and been told to wait for so long.
Ask for some sort of rebate on the time spent on the phone, plus no Interactive and no Sky Movies9, and they will offer you some money back.
I'd hate to think you were still paying fully for a service which isn't being faithful to you.
Now, if you do decide, keep calling 150 to talk to someone and tell them the same thing: my VoD and Red Button Don't work!
If it is an area fault, then when will it be sorted etc.
The rebate does ease the pain of not having the functions available.
In the mean time, if you press Home, Interactive, News, BBC News, on the V+, that's the long way round the Red Button problem.
Virgin Central: Home, TV On Demand, Virgin Central should take you there.
Hope its some help to you, but I can't stress enough: GET THE REBATE. Time spent on phone + time spent without full service = £££!

Hi
I went through the same procedure as Jo but rebooted my box 4 days after my red button problem was elevated to level2 faults , hey presto! it's all working,so it might be worth trying as it appears that you don't always get a call back from faults even when they've fixed the problem. I had to do the same after my V+ box installation when my v+ bit wasn't working, once again no contact from faults or cs.
